Uganda Elected to Unido Industrial Development Board (IDB) 2025- 2027

The Industrial Development Board is composed of 53 Members and is responsible for reviewing implementation of UNIDO’s work programme

Uganda has been elected to the Industrial Development Board (IDB) of the United Nations Industrial Development Organization (UNIDO) for the period 2025- 2027 at elections conducted during the 21st UNIDO General Conference held in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ia from 23rd to 27th November 2025.
